No new hope for cooler weather these upcoming days

Today we will have a high of 31° at 2 PM and a low of 25 closer to midnight for some almost unbearable sleeping conditions.

This evening the high of 31° will stick around until 7 and we’ll have mainly sunny conditions.

Edmonton has activated their extreme heat response with temperatures expected to go into the 30’s this week

Next few days

Thurs, July 18– 30° and mainly sunny

Fri, July 19- 32° and sunny

Sat, July 20- 32° and sunny

Sun, July 21– 34° and sunny

Mon, July 22-34° and sunny

Tues, July 23-33° and mainly sunny

Wed, July 24– 29° and mainly sunny
